  7. Tuesday 2/11 – Grammar Transitive and Intransitive Verbs Transitive verb:verb that expresses an action directed toward a person, a place, a thing or an idea.Examples: 1. Hendgreeted the visitors. 2. Surapainted her room. Intransitive verb:expresses action without passing to a receiver or object. Examples: 1. The car stopped. 2. Qutaiba has left.
